Alex Monro

BlackJack

Overview

Built entirely with vanilla HTML, CSS, and JavaScript — no frameworks or libraries. Features interactive gameplay with realistic game logic, including hit/stand mechanics and dealer AI. The game manages complex state transitions across rounds, tracks player scores, and handles edge cases like busts and blackjacks.

Tech Stack

HTMLCSSJS

Reflection

Building this helped me sharpen core JavaScript fundamentals and taught me the value of clean state transitions in interactive UI logic.

← Back to Works